|
Подключение драйвера Штрих-М к 1С 8 НФ
| ☑ |
0
DenisVich
19.06.17
✎
16:02
|
Здравствуйте. Не знаю как правильно подключится к онлайн кассе через библиотеку smDrvFR1CLib и smDrvFR1CLib20.dll из 1С.
Смотрел обработки поставки. Знаю - смотрите код в типовых конфигурациях. Он сделан не из соображений минимализма. Делаю так:
ЗагрузитьВнешнююКомпоненту("C:\Program Files (x86)\SHTRIH-M\DrvFR 4.13\Bin\smDrvFR1CLib.dll");
ЗагрузитьВнешнююКомпоненту("C:\Program Files (x86)\SHTRIH-M\DrvFR 4.13\Bin\smDrvFR1CLib20.dll");
ПрогИД = Неопределено;
ПодключитьВнешнююКомпоненту(ПрогИД);
А дальше что делать?
Подключить(Параметры, ИдуУстройства)?
|
|
1
polosov
19.06.17
✎
16:44
|
Драйвер = Новый("AddIn.smDrvFR1CLib20");
|
|
2
DenisVich
19.06.17
✎
17:48
|
Не подключился. Убегает в исключения.
|
|
3
polosov
20.06.17
✎
09:00
|
(2) Зарегистрируй ДЛЛки
|
|
4
DenisVich
20.06.17
✎
09:05
|
Регистрировал. Вопрос тогда в другом, как их регистрировать в windows 8/8.1/10?
|
|
5
ColonelAp4u
20.06.17
✎
09:07
|
а просто штриховский драйвер поставить? он ведь сам все регистрирует
|
|
6
DenisVich
20.06.17
✎
09:09
|
закрыты возможности возврата чека
|
|
7
DenisVich
20.06.17
✎
10:12
|
DrvFR.dll последней версии 587 как и предыдущие выпущенные за последние полгода точно не поддерживают возврат чека.
|
|
8
polosov
20.06.17
✎
10:42
|
(4) Как обычно
В реестре по пути hkey_classes_root должен быть объект Addin.smDrvFR1CLib20
|
|
9
polosov
20.06.17
✎
10:44
|
+(8) Вернее Addin.SMDrvFR1C20
Поэтому Драйвер = Новый("AddIn.SMDrvFR1C20");
|
|